This includes material related to the radical work that took place during the years when the Labour party came to power in 1981 on a manifesto that championed anti-sexism, anti-racism, LGBT rights, workplace democracy and community-controlled development. … WebDowntown Gilroy is home to many landmarks and historical buildings. One of them is the Gilroy Museum which displays the city’s history of agriculture. The museum also has a few interesting exhibits on the garlic industry of the city. If you visit the museum, you will learn about harvesting, cultivation, and garlic processing.

WebJoin the Gilroy Historical Society for Monthly Walking Tours on the first Saturday of the month from 10 am to approximately noon. Meet in front of the Gilroy Museum (195 Fifth Street) unless otherwise specified. Each month we'll explore a different area of Gilroy and its history.
